M-F 11am to 6pm. Sat 10am to 3pm. M-F 8am to 11am. Brass instruments for the student usually require less maintenance and repair than do their woodwind counterparts. Generally it is because there are less moving parts, and the parts are internal rather than exposed. There are, however, things to consider and evaluate regarding whether or not your instrument should come to the repair shop. Brass instruments are closed bore. M-F 11am to 6pm. Sat 10am to 3pm. M-F 8am to 11am. Brent s Bench is a frame of yellow pine 2 by 4s topped with 1-inch thick particleboard. It was actually built by Brent in 1991 when the shop he worked for moved locations. Incorporated into the bench is a drawer from the original desk that served as his bench when first he came to Lafayette in 1986 from a job on Florida s Gulf Coast. Please note the convenient location of the coffee pot, which in fact was the first thing set up when construction began.
